Factors to Consider When Getting a $1980000 Mortgage (Home/Bond) Loan
- Credit Score: A higher credit score can lead to better interest rates and loan terms.
- Loan Term: The duration of your loan affects your monthly payment and total interest paid over time.
- Down Payment: The amount you put down initially influences your loan amount and monthly payments.
- Interest Rates: Fixed versus variable rates can significantly impact your overall payment structure.
- Debt-to-Income Ratio: Lenders assess your income versus your debt obligations to determine loan eligibility.
Mortgage Loan Costs Often Overlooked
- Closing Costs: Fees associated with finalizing the mortgage, which can include appraisal, title insurance, and attorney fees.
- Private Mortgage Insurance (PMI): Required if your down payment is less than 20%, adding to your monthly costs.
- Property Taxes: Ongoing taxes based on the property value that may change over time.
- Homeowner’s Insurance: Mandatory insurance to protect your property, often included in monthly payments.
- Maintenance and Repairs: Regular upkeep costs that should be budgeted for but are often overlooked in initial calculations.

Can I pay off my mortgage early?
Yes, many lenders allow early repayment, though some may charge prepayment penalties. Check your loan terms for specific conditions.
What should I do if I can’t afford my mortgage payments?
If you’re struggling with payments, contact your lender to discuss options such as loan modification, refinancing, or temporary forbearance.
